Study Summary

The purpose of this study is to learn the environmental and psychological factors that impact suicidality in patients diagnosed with Bipolar Disorder. Additionally, the study aims to identify treatments to reduce the suicidal behavior and improve quality of life through a 6-week group-based intervention program.

Primary Outcome

Columbia-Suicide Severity Rating Scale (C-SSRS; Posner et al., 2011) serves as the outcome measure, which assesses the constructs of suicidal behavior (i.e., actual, aborted, or interrupted attempts), severity, and lethality. Although suicidal behavior is the primary outcome of interest, suicidal ideation (passive, active, intensity) will also be assessed by the C-SSRS. Interventions

  • BEHAVIORAL Mindfulness-Based Stress Reduction (MBSR)
  • BEHAVIORAL Interpersonal and Social Rhythm Therapy (ISRT)
  • BEHAVIORAL Bipolar-Specific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)
  • BEHAVIORAL Psycho-education & Understanding Bipolar Medications Therapy
